Код:
Makefile:101: *** Linux kernel source not configured missing - config.h. Останов.Версия ядра у меня 2.6.22.5-31
Дистр openSUSE 10.3
Если нетрудно помогите разобраться в чем дело...
Модератор: Модераторы разделов
Код:
Makefile:101: *** Linux kernel source not configured missing - config.h. Останов.Необходимо установить исходники ядра(само ядро пересобирать не надо).
Такое у меня было на французкой версии Mandriva2008, исправить не смог. То-ли эти дрова не могут работать с новым ядром, то-ли ещё что. Я использовал AtL2Linux_v0.2.40.0(взял на сайте ASUS). С ядром 2.6.17-13 работает нормально(текущая система). Отпишитесь пожалуйста, если вам удасться решить эту проблему.
Код:
make -C /lib/modules/2.6.22.5-31-default/build SUBDIRS=/root/L2-linux-driver_new/src modules
make[1]: Entering directory `/usr/src/linux-2.6.22.5-31-obj/i386/default'
make -C ../../../linux-2.6.22.5-31 O=../linux-2.6.22.5-31-obj/i386/default modules
CC [M] /root/L2-linux-driver_new/src/at_main.o
/root/L2-linux-driver_new/src/at_main.c: In function ‘at_vlan_rx_kill_vid’:
/root/L2-linux-driver_new/src/at_main.c:1488: error: ‘struct vlan_group’ has no member named ‘vlan_devices’
/root/L2-linux-driver_new/src/at_main.c: In function ‘at_restore_vlan’:
/root/L2-linux-driver_new/src/at_main.c:1507: error: ‘struct vlan_group’ has no member named ‘vlan_devices’
make[4]: *** [/root/L2-linux-driver_new/src/at_main.o] Error 1
make[3]: *** [_module_/root/L2-linux-driver_new/src] Error 2
make[2]: *** [modules] Error 2
make[1]: *** [modules] Error 2
make[1]: Leaving directory `/usr/src/linux-2.6.22.5-31-obj/i386/default'
make: *** [default] Error 2